Oracle rating downgraded by S&P, now stands one notch above junk; reason is Sam Altman
S&P Global Ratings lowered Oracle's credit rating to BBB- from BBB. The agency cited significant risks associated with Oracle's expanding AI infrastructure business. OpenAI's substantial reliance on Oracle's services presents a key credit risk for the company. Oracle faces potential financial strain
